Fort Wilderness Resort and Campgrounds
P&J’s Southern Takeout
On our latest visit to this counter-service location tucked next to Trail’s End Restaurant, we found a lot of new treats! The first were several new specialty coffees, including a Strawberry Shortcake Latte (with strawberry and vanilla), Campfire S’mores Latte, Gold Rush Latte (with vanilla and caramel), and the Wilderness Bark Latte (which is hazelnut and chocolate).
We tried the Wilderness Bark, and while it was a bit sweet, it was delicious! It basically tasted like Nutella (and who would complain about drinking Nutella??).
We recently reported on one of the BEST cupcakes at Disney World we found at P&J’s!
The current specialty Carrot Cake cupcake has a spiced carrot cake, cream cheese filling, buttercream icing, and a drizzle of caramel. Who wouldn’t want to eat up all that oozing caramel?? We could not get enough!
We also found a new, and slightly confusing, treat: a Pineapple Upside Down Cake Push Pop!
For $4.99, you’ll get layers of yellow cake, pastry cream, and caramelized pineapple, topped with whipped cream and a cherry! While this treat was delicious, and very Instagrammable, it was a bit of a struggle to eat! Still, we highly recommend!
A DFB favorite, the Turtle Brownie, is back at P&J’s as well!
This brownie has a layer of dense, chocolatey brownie and is topped with SUPER thick caramel! We love the rotation of delicious treats at P&J’s!

Meadow Swimmin’ Pool
We strolled over to the Meadow Swimmin’ Pool after noshing on all of our treats, and found that the water slide was under construction!
They were redoing the stairs and platform, but guests were still enjoying the pool around the construction walls. Fences are becoming a normal occurance based on all of the construction we’re seeing recently!

Disney’s Animal Kingdom Lodge
Uzima Springs Pool
Fort Wilderness wasn’t the only pool having some work done! On our latest visit to Animal Kingdom Lodge we saw that the water slide at the Uzima Springs Pool was getting some TLC.
Don’t worry, you can still enjoy the rest of the pool area! Make sure you grab a Nyala brownie while you soak up some sun.

General Updates
One of the best parts of visiting Animal Kingdom Lodge is seeing all of the animals roaming around!
A portion of the upper viewing area was blocked off on our visit, due to the flamingos that were nesting!
We were still able to sneak a peek at the flamingos from the pool area. Flock to this spot to get a great view!

Disney’s Coronado Springs Resort
Rix Sports Bar and Grill
On our latest visit to Disney’s Coronado Springs, we stopped by Rix Sports Bar and Grill and made the very smart choice to order a dessert off of the kid’s menu!
This new fun dessert has Cotton Candy-flavored Blue and Pink Swirled Cheesecake with a Graham Cracker Crust. It comes topped with thick Whipped Cream Cheese, Strawberry Syrup, Berries (including a Strawberry and Blueberry) and garnished with a piece of Fluffy Cotton Candy!
There was no mistaking that this was a cotton candy dessert (it tasted like straight up ballpark cotton candy), but it was so good! Paired with the strawberry garnish, it was the perfect bite!
You are never too old to order off the kids’ menu!
